ghostblob
11/12/20 5:52:53 PM
#37:


Parappa09 posted...
but old el paso fajita/enchilada kits are super popular here, thats what people would have as mexican food
They're so bland. I used to buy them but now I do my own thing. No idea if it really resembles Mexican food but it works as a burrito. Slow cook the meat in a good deal of suitable spices, usually pork or beef. Plenty of beans and rice. Smoked cheese. Make my own guacamole and salsa. I'm not really a fan of sour cream. Don't go too heavy on chillis because I'm cooking for me and two kids but always keep in some habanero sauce. Flour tortillas, I like corn but they're only available in tiny sizes here.

Also make enchiladas, found the kits to be useless.
